Book excerpt: Chapter 1: Münchnones and mesoionic heterocycles The reactivity, regioselectivity, and synthetic applications of münchnones (1,3-oxazolium-5-olates) is a common theme which runs through Chapters 2-5. The definition, structure, and reactivity of mesoionic heterocycles is discussed. The synthesis and reactivity of sydnones, isomünchnones, and münchnones is presented. Chapter 2: What controls the regiochemistry in 1,3-Dipolar cycloaddition of münchnones with [Beta]-nitrostyrenes? The factors which govern the regioselectivity of the reaction between münchnones and dipolarophiles is a long standing question in organic chemistry and has limited the ability of chemists to predict the outcome of reactions and to design reliable münchnone-based syntheses. In most cases, FMO theory fails to account for the formation of the experimentally observed major product. An extensive synthetic study of the 1,3-dipolar cycloaddition between two regioisomeric münchnones and a series of [Beta]-nitrostyrene derivatives is presented; this is coupled with a DFT study which correctly predicts the experimentally observed major products, and an ADF study, which demonstrates that regioselectivity is governed by steric factors and the reorganization energy of the reactants, which overwhelms the effects of orbital overlap. Chapter 3: Synthesis of heteroaryl-substituted pyrroles via the 1,3-dipolar cycloaddition of münchnones with nitrovinyl heterocycles Aryl-and heteroaryl-substituted pyrroles are valuable synthetic scaffolds which find broad applicability in medicine and materials science. Both symmetrical and unsymmetrical münchnones are allowed to react with a series of nitrovinyl heterocycles resulting in the preparation of a library of substituted pyrroles. The reaction between unsymmetrical münchnones and 2-(nitrovinyl)pyridine and 2-(nitrovinyl)quinoline afforded the corresponding pyrroles in excellent yield with outstanding regioselectivity. Chapter 4: A novel synthesis of isoindoles and azaisoindoles via the 1,3-dipolar cycloaddition of münchnones with arynes Due to their poor stability and challenging isolation, few convenient methods exist for the synthesis of isoindole derivatives. The outcome of the reaction between münchnones and arynes is discussed. The reaction conditions can be tuned to selectively generate either isoindoles and azaisoindoles or the product of aryne addition to isoindoles:9,10-epiminoanthracene derivatives. Chapter 5: Synthesis of atorvastatin via a late-stage, regioselective münchnone cyclization Atorvastatin is one of the best selling drugs on the market today. Previous studies into the preparation of its functionalized pyrrole core via the 1,3-dipolar cycloaddition of münchnones and dipolarophiles resulted in low yields and poor regioselectivity during the event. The development of a new synthesis of atorvastatin via a late-stage, functionality-dense, regioselective münchnone cyclization will be presented. Protected atorvastatin was generated as a single isomer in 91% yield; only a deprotection step is required to furnish atorvastatin. Chapter 6: Manganese(III)-mediated oxidative radical addition of malonates to 2-cyanoindole Cyanoindoles are underutilized scaffolds which, due to their electron-deficient nature, offer constrasting modes of reactivity compared to indole. While some work has been directed toward the functionalization of the related nitroindoles, few methods have been developed which allow for the elaboration of cyanoindoles. The manganese(III) acetate-promoted radical addition of malonates to cyanoindoles is discussed. By taking advantage of the radical stabilizing captodative effect, cyanoindoles are directly functionalized at C-3 in moderate to good yields. Several structures, including that of an overoxidation product, are confirmed by X-ray crystallography. Chapter 7: Formal synthesis of cyclopenta[b]indole natural products: scytonemin and nostodione A Scytonemin is a dimeric indole alkaloid isolated form cyanobacteria, which has been shown to have significant UV-radiation absorbing properties. The only previous total synthesis of scytonemin generated the key dihydrocyclopenta[b]indol-2(1H)-one monomer in seven steps (19% overall yield). A new formal synthesis of scytonemin is presented; the key monomer is prepared in only three steps (61% overall yield) by a Aldol-Fischer Indolization-Oxidation sequence. Chapter 8: A short, protecting group-free total synthesis of bruceollines D, E, and J The bruceollines are naturally-occurring cyclopenta[b]indoles isolated from Brucea sp. plants which are used natively to treat numerous parasitic diseases including malaria. A short, protecting group-free total synthesis of bruceollines D, E, and J is presented. Bruceolline D is prepared in two steps from commercially available 2,2- dimethylcyclopentanone; selective oxidation of bruceolline D affords bruceolline E; chemoselective reduction of bruceolline E furnishes rac-bruceolline J. Both enantiomers of bruceolline J were prepared for the first time via a chemo-and enantioselective reduction with [Beta]-chlorodiisopinocampheylborane (98% ee). Each bruceolline structure was confirmed by X-ray crystallography.

Algae can form heavy growths in ponds, lakes, reservoirs and sl- moving rivers throughout the world; algae can house toxins which are - ually released into water when the cells rupture or die. Hundreds of toxins have been identified so far. Detection methods, including rapid screening, have been developed to help us learning more about them, especially to find out which toxins are a real threat for people and what conditions encourage their production and accumulation. Early detection of algal toxins is an - portant aspect for public safety and natural environment, and significant efforts are underway to develop effective and reliable tools that can be used for this purpose.

Available in PDF, EPUB and Kindle. Book excerpt: The present book consists of three parts: discovery, development and production of drugs from marine organisms. Marine bacteria, fungi, microalgae, sponges and opisthobranch mollusks have attracted much attention as sources of potential drugs, which is described in the first part. A pain-killing drug developed from the venom of a cone shell is a recent highlight of marine natural product research; the interesting story of its discovery is provided. The second part features an anticancer drug with a novel mode of action which was originally isolated from a songe and a potential antiosteoporotic drug of a hexacoral origin. But the most serious problem for development of drugs from the sea remains supply. Two possible solutions, production by fermentation and by aquaculture, are described in the third part. Identification and culture of symbiotic bacteria which are responsible for the production of bioactive sponge metabolites are the main objectives for many researchers.

Book excerpt: Following an introduction to biogenic metal nanoparticles, this book presents how they can be biosynthesized using bacteria, fungi and yeast, as well as their potential applications in biomedicine. It is shown that the synthesis of nanoparticles using microbes is eco-friendly and results in reproducible metal nanoparticles of well-defined sizes, shapes and structures. This biotechnological approach based on the process of biomineralization exploits the effectiveness and flexibility of biological systems. Chapters include practical protocols for microbial synthesis of nanoparticles and microbial screening methods for isolating a specific nanoparticle producer as well as reviews on process optimization, industrial scale production, biomolecule-nanoparticle interactions, magnetosomes, silver nanoparticles and their numerous applications in medicine, and the application of gold nanoparticles in developing sensitive biosensors.
